Fanzone: Chris Brindley
This week's supporter in the hotseat is Chris Brindley - 23 years of age from Trentham.
How long have you been supporting the Potters?
I've been a fan since I was 4 years old.
Why did you start supporting the club?
My Dad has always been a Stoke fan and he started taking me to reserve matches at first then I went to watch the first team.
What was the first Stoke match you went to and what was the score?
Stoke v Ipswich - the first match in 1988/89 which was a 1-1 draw.
What is your favourite ever Stoke memory?
It's got to be Stoke winning the play-off final at the Millennium Stadium.
What is the best goal you have ever seen a Stoke player score?
Kevin Keen's long range strike at the Victoria Ground but I can't recall the exact match.
What is your worst moment as a Stoke fan?
Watching Stoke get relegated on the last day against Man City in the first season at the Britannia Stadium.
Who is the best ever Stoke manager in your opinion?
Lou Macari! The man's a legend!
What would make you miss a game?
A holiday
Who do you go to games with?
My Dad as he still pays for my season ticket!
How many games a season do you go to nowadays?
Every home game
Matchday Routine
We walk to the match, it's better than getting stuck in the traffic.
One club to beat next season
Port Vale in the cup because when I was a kid they always used to beat us!
